The Student Affairs Liaison for Jewish Students is here to help the diversity of Jewish students at McGill. Her role is to listen to your concerns and help you identify McGill and community resources that are suited to you particular situation. The Student Affairs Liaison liaises with the McGill administration and others to make sure your concerns are heard.
The Student Affairs Liaison can point you toward Jewish student groups you can connect with or toward educational opportunities if you're looking to learn more about Jewish Montreal.
Every January, the Student Affairs Liaison works to organize an event commemorating International Holocaust Remembrance Day.
Don't hesitate to reach out with concerns or questions.

Kosher Options
Students in residence at the downtown campus may purchase a Kosher meal plan (https://www.mcgill.ca/foodservices/mealplans/residential/kosher-meal-plan).
Students can also use their OneCard or other form of payment at: Le Plezl, 3429 Peel (in the basement of Chabad House)
For a list of Kosher options around Montreal, see the McGill Office of Religious and Spiritual Life (MOSRL) web page on Religious practice on and around campus (https://www.mcgill.ca/morsl/equity-inclusion/religious-practice). Kosher options are listed in the "Jewish services and prayer space" tab.
